Epic Game titles Keep compensated $146M for Borderlands 3 exclusivity, but recouped it rapidly

The Epic Games vs. Apple lawsuit commenced its demo period on Monday, and now the scenario paperwork are giving a continuous drip of trade techniques pertinent to Epic Games and the Epic Game titles Retail store, in individual.

A different situation show demonstrates that Epic paid 2K Online games $146 million, up entrance, to offer 2019’s Borderlands 3 for Windows Personal computer completely via the Epic Game titles Retail outlet. Epic made again $80 million (the minimum amount revenue it certain to 2K) in the initial two weeks, the doc says.

text of a court exhibit breaking down what Epic Games paid to 2K Games to exclusively sell Borderlands 3: $80 million minimum sales guarantee, $15 million marking charge, $20 million one-time fee; $31 million to sell bundles for Borderlands: The Handsome Collection and Civilization. The total is $146 million. Epic made back $109.2 million two weeks after Borderlands 3’s launch in September 2019.

The $146 million charge contains the minimum amount assurance, a $15 million advertising and marketing determination, and a further $20 million cost, in addition $31 million to market Borderlands: The Handsome Collection and a Civilization bundle on the Epic Game titles Shop. Epic built back again $109.2 million in these first two months, incorporating far more than 750,000 new buyers to the Epic Video games Retail outlet thanks to Borderlands 3 by yourself.

It is another glimpse of how Epic Video games, in less than a 12 months, built up an on the internet storefront and made it a credible rival to Valve’s Steam marketplace. Other scenario files lose light on how much Epic compensated builders and publishers for the game titles it has been giving away to new people every thirty day period since beginning the keep in December 2018.

Epic’s venture into on the web product sales just about immediately brought about outrage among the some Pc players, commencing with Deep Silver’s announcement in January 2019 that Metro Exodus would be an Epic Games Retailer exceptional. Valve itself complained that the distinctive offer was unfair to Steam buyers, who experienced currently been preordering Metro Exodus. Steam experienced to discontinue income of Metro Exodus entirely and did not get the recreation back right until 2020.

With Borderlands 3, indignant Steam consumers flooded the item webpages for Borderlands 2 with off-subject, damaging scores. It was the to start with match to induce flags Steam established for “review bombs.”

In marketing to both developers and the general public, Epic was focusing on Steam’s extensively publicized 30% minimize of profits as unfair and undeserved, countering with its 12% lower for online games sold on the Epic Online games Retail store. Epic in the same way characterizes Apple’s 30% consider of gross sales from its App Store — for the two apps and their in-application buys — as greedy and anti-developer.

In August 2020, Epic intentionally engineered a circumvention of Apple’s in-app buy course of action for Fortnite’s V-Bucks, which got the match kicked off the Application Retail outlet and begun the lawsuits enjoying out in courtroom now.
